Major Warning Signs It’s Time for a Water Heater Repair or Replacement

Your water heater is one of those things you don’t really think about until you turn on the tap and… nothing but cold water comes out. Then it’s front and center in your life, and not in a good way. Water heaters are workhorses. They quietly keep your showers warm, your dishes clean, and your laundry fresh. But like any piece of equipment, they don’t last forever. The trick is knowing the signs before it completely breaks down and leaves you without hot water. Or worse, causing water damage.

Here’s what to watch for so you can stay ahead of water heater trouble.

1. Inconsistent or Lukewarm Water

If your hot water is running out faster than usual, or your showers suddenly feel lukewarm, your water heater could be struggling. It might be a sign of a failing heating element, sediment buildup, or a tank that’s simply past its prime.

Pro tip: Don’t ignore it. What starts as uneven water temperature can quickly become no hot water at all.

2. Strange Noises Coming from the Tank

Rumbling, popping, or banging noises aren’t normal. Most often, they mean sediment has built up in the tank. When water heats over that layer of minerals, it creates noise—and over time, it can damage your water heater.

Pro tip: Flushing your tank can sometimes fix the problem, but if the noises persist, a repair or replacement might be in order.

3. Discolored or Smelly Water

Rusty, brown water or water that smells strange is a big red flag. Corrosion inside the tank or bacterial growth can affect your water quality and it’s not something you want in your morning shower or your dishes.

Pro tip: If you notice discoloration or odor, call a professional. It could mean your tank is corroding and needs replacing.

4. Leaks Around the Tank

Even small leaks can quickly become big problems. Water pooling around the base of your heater can damage your floors, walls, and anything nearby. Leaks are almost always a sign that your water heater is failing.

Pro tip: If you spot water around your tank, shut off the water supply and contact a plumber immediately. Waiting can lead to costly damage.

5. Age of the Water Heater

Most tank water heaters last 8-12 years. If yours is approaching or past that range, even minor issues might indicate it’s time for a replacement rather than another repair.

Pro tip: Don’t wait for a total breakdown. Replacing an old water heater before it fails can save you stress, water damage, and emergency repair costs.
